NEW DELHI: Three hotels in Tirupati received bomb threat alerts via email on Friday. The police are currently investigating the threats to ensure public safety. The police have started looking into various aspects of the case to find the suspects involved.
Tirupati East police station circle inspector Srinivasulu, said, "Three hotels received bomb threat alerts. An FIR has been registered regarding the email, and the case is being investigated from various angles. We will soon trace the culprits, and those behind the email will be identified after the investigation is completed."
